서버이전시 MYSQL DATA, 그누보드4 백업 및 복구 정보
서버이전시 MYSQL DATA, 그누보드4 백업 및 복구본문
1. MYSQL DATA 백업하는 방법
2. 프로그램 백업하는 방법
3. 프로그램 복구하는 방법
4. MYSQL DATA 복구하는 방법
1. MYSQL DATA 백업하는 방법
mysqldump -hlocalhost -uuser -ppassword db > gnu4.sql
2. 프로그램 백업하는 방법
www 라는 디렉토리에 그누보드4가 있다고 가정합니다.
tar cvfz gnu4.tgz www
3. 프로그램 복구하는 방법
2번에서 www 라는 디렉토리를 백업하였으므로
www 라는 디렉토리가 생성되며 파일의 압축을 해제합니다.
tar xvfz gnu4.tgz
chmod 707 www/perms.sh
cd www
./perms.sh
4. MYSQL DATA 복구하는 방법
mysql -hlocalhost -uuser -ppassword db < gnu4.sql
참고)
* TELNET 또는 SSH 로 접속하신 후 작업하셔야 합니다.
* 서버에서 mysql, mysqldump, tar 명령을 지원해야 위의 방식대로 작업하실 수 있습니다.
(웹호스팅을 받으신다면 위의 명령에 제약이 있을 수 있습니다.)
* 위의 방식은 아주 기초적인 명령만을 조합한것으로 중간에 오류가 발생할 수 있습니다.
2. 프로그램 백업하는 방법
3. 프로그램 복구하는 방법
4. MYSQL DATA 복구하는 방법
1. MYSQL DATA 백업하는 방법
mysqldump -hlocalhost -uuser -ppassword db > gnu4.sql
2. 프로그램 백업하는 방법
www 라는 디렉토리에 그누보드4가 있다고 가정합니다.
tar cvfz gnu4.tgz www
3. 프로그램 복구하는 방법
2번에서 www 라는 디렉토리를 백업하였으므로
www 라는 디렉토리가 생성되며 파일의 압축을 해제합니다.
tar xvfz gnu4.tgz
chmod 707 www/perms.sh
cd www
./perms.sh
4. MYSQL DATA 복구하는 방법
mysql -hlocalhost -uuser -ppassword db < gnu4.sql
참고)
* TELNET 또는 SSH 로 접속하신 후 작업하셔야 합니다.
* 서버에서 mysql, mysqldump, tar 명령을 지원해야 위의 방식대로 작업하실 수 있습니다.
(웹호스팅을 받으신다면 위의 명령에 제약이 있을 수 있습니다.)
* 위의 방식은 아주 기초적인 명령만을 조합한것으로 중간에 오류가 발생할 수 있습니다.
추천
4
4
댓글 19개
못찾으시는 분들이 많으셔서 중복글 올립니다. ^^
근데 이렇게 말고 ftp나 phpmyadmin 으로 하는 방법은 없나요?
ftp 로 한다면.. 그냥 다운로드 받고.. phpmyadmin 에서 내보내기로 백업하시면 됩니다.
답변 고맙습니다...
그럼 복구는 그대로 올리고 phpmyadmin으로 받아오고 그누 다시설치하는 순서로 진행 시키면 되는지요
순서 자체가 너무 아리송해서요;;
그럼 복구는 그대로 올리고 phpmyadmin으로 받아오고 그누 다시설치하는 순서로 진행 시키면 되는지요
순서 자체가 너무 아리송해서요;;
ftp 복구할때 퍼미션 중요한거 몇가지만 알려주세용~
좋은 팁 감사합니다~^^
감사합니다^^
감사 합니다. ^^
백업 서버이전
ggggggg
감사합니다^^
서버 이전 백업
감사합니다.
좋은 팀 감사 감사
감사감사합니다 ㅇ_ㅇ !
웹호스팅을 받는 경우는 "db이름"이나 "db비밀번호" 등의 정보를 비교적 쉽게 알 수 있지만 서버호스팅을 받는 분들은 "dbconfig.php"를 열어서 먼저 확인하는 것이 좋겠습니다. 왕초보인 제가 몇 년 전에 서버호스팅으로 어찌어찌 서버를 돌리고 있었는데 서버 이전을 할 필요가 있어서 작업 중이었습니다. 그런데 mysqldump 명령어는 둘째치고 db이름과 비번을 몰라서 30분 넘게 낑낑댔습니다. ㅠㅠ 그누보드 파일을 뒤적뒤적하다가 dbconfig.php가 정말 우연히 눈에 들어와서 해결했습니다. 저같은 분이 또 있을 것 같아서 별거 아닌 팁을 올려봅니다^^
sql 파일은 아무 곳에서 풀어도 상관 없는 건가요?
예를 들어, /home/homzzang/html 폴더에 빌더가 설치된 경우, sql 파일을 어디 폴더에서 풀어야 하나요?
/home/homzzang 푸는 거나, /home/homzzang/html 폴더에서 푸는 거나 마찬가지나요?
예를 들어, /home/homzzang/html 폴더에 빌더가 설치된 경우, sql 파일을 어디 폴더에서 풀어야 하나요?
/home/homzzang 푸는 거나, /home/homzzang/html 폴더에서 푸는 거나 마찬가지나요?
좋은 정보입니다.